    • Systems and methods are disclosed for exporting a document in multiple formats. The disclosed systems and methods may include creating a metafile including content associated with the document and injecting comments into the metafile. The comments may comprise semantic information corresponding to the document. Also, the metafile may be parsed to create at least one call. The at least one call may be configured to enable an export engine to render the document. Furthermore, the at least one call may be sent to the export engine configured to render the document in an output format associated with the export engine. In addition, the export engine maybe selected from a plurality of export engines based upon user input indicating the output format associated with the selected export engine.

    • An electronic paper file is generated from an enhanced metafile such that data may be converted from multiple applications with different data descriptions to a single electronic paper format having a particular data description. The enhanced metafile includes a series of individual records that provide a sequence of graphic instructions to render properties associated with objects in the document in an output format. The enhanced metafile is parsed into a series of state independent objects to generate an intermediary representation of the document. The objects and corresponding identifying information are temporarily stored in an object storage structure before using the objects to generate the electronic paper file. The object storage structure provides a stateless model of the enhanced metafile such that the objects may be randomly accessed and applied to any output format.

    • Described is managing the changing of software implementations such as applications deployed to enterprise client users or machines. Precedence relationships between deployed applications are specified. To determine which applications to install for a given client, the precedence is applied to the subset of applications assigned or published to the client. At logon or machine reboot, an upgrade process evaluates the deployed applications and any upgrade relationships, setting applications for removal or installation. A user may also install an application that has been designated as optional. Also described is an application lifecycle model for replacing applications. For example, administrators can phase in upgrades as a pilot to a small group of users, roll out upgrades to a larger group, and then provide the application to all users. Upgrades may be mandatory or optional, and replaced programs may be removed and then replaced, or overlaid during installation.
